Recent data show a more complex situation, with mortality rates for overall cardiovascular disease, including coronary heart disease and stroke, decelerating, whereas those for heart failure are increasing. To mark the 40th anniversary of the Bethesda Conference, the National Heart, Lung, and Blood Institute and the American Heart Association cosponsored the "Bending the Curve in Cardiovascular Disease Mortality Bethesda + 40" symposium. The objective was to examine the immediate and long-term outcomes of the 1978 conference and understand the current environment. Symposium themes included trends and future projections in cardiovascular disease (in the United States and internationally), the evolving obesity and diabetes epidemics, and harnessing emerging and innovative opportunities to preserve and promote cardiovascular health and prevent cardiovascular disease. In addition, participant-led discussion explored the challenges and barriers in promoting cardiovascular health across the lifespan and established a potential framework for observational research and interventions that would begin in early childhood (or ideally in utero). This report summarizes the relevant research, policy, and practice opportunities discussed at the symposium.

Prostate cancer (PCa) becomes resistant to androgen ablation through adaptive upregulation of the androgen receptor in response to the low-testosterone microenvironment. Bipolar androgen therapy (BAT), defined as rapid cycling between high and low serum testosterone, disrupts this adaptive regulation in castration-resistant PCa (CRPC).

The TRANSFORMER (Testosterone Revival Abolishes Negative Symptoms, Fosters Objective Response and Modulates Enzalutamide Resistance) study is a randomized study comparing monthly BAT (n = 94) with enzalutamide (n = 101). The primary end point was clinical or radiographic progression-free survival (PFS); crossover was permitted at progression. Secondary end points included overall survival (OS), prostate-specific antigen (PSA) and objective response rates, PFS from randomization through crossover (PFS2), safety, and quality of life (QoL).

The PFS was 5.7 months for both arms (hazard ratio [HR], 1.14; 95% CI, 0.83 to 1.55;

To assess the feasibility of whole-body dual-energy computed tomographic angiography (DECTA) at 40 keV with 50% reduced iodine dose protocol.

Whole-body CTA was performed in 65 patients; 31 of these patients underwent 120 kVp single-energy computed tomographic angiography (SECTA) with standard iodine dose (600 mgI/kg) and 34 with 40 keV DECTA with 50% reduced iodine dose (300 mgI/kg). SECTA data were reconstructed with adaptive statistical iterative reconstruction of 40% (SECTA group), and DECTA data were reconstructed with adaptive statistical iterative reconstruction of 40% (DECTA-40% group) and 80% (DECTA-80% group). CT numbers of the thoracic and abdominal aorta, iliac artery, background noise, signal-to-noise ratio (SNR), and arterial depiction were compared among the three groups. Olfactory function of patients with chronic kidney disease (CKD) has been found to be defective, and patients are often unaware of it. This predisposes them to malnutrition with consequence on health recovery and quality of life.

To assess the olfactory function and determine the pattern of olfactory dysfunction in patients with CKD attending the University College Hospital, Ibadan.

This was a prospective, hospital-based case-control study of adult patients with CKD. The control group were age- and sex-matched individuals without CKD. Olfactory threshold (OT), odor discrimination (OD), and odor identification (OI) tests were carried out in participants using the "Sniffin Sticks."

There were 100 patients with CKD and 100 healthy controls, age ranges between 19 to 86 years (mean ± SD = 46.3 ± 13.9 years) and 20 to 85 years (mean ± SD = 43.4 ± 14.9 years), respectively. There was no statistically significant difference between cases and control gender distribution (

= .57). The mean olfactory scores were significantly lower among the cases than control, OI 11.2 ± 2.3 and 13.1 ± 1.2 (

< .001), OD 8.5 ± 2.4 and 10.9 ± 1.5 (

< .001), OT 6.4 ± 2.5 and 9.6 ± 1.9 (

< .001), and threshold discrimination and identification 26.0 ± 5.7 and 33.6 ± 3.3 (

< .001), respectively. Prevalent olfactory dysfunction among patients with CKD was 77% (hyposmia 72%, anosmia 5%), and the control was 16% (all hyposmia;

< .001).

There was high prevalence of olfactory dysfunction among patients with CKD, and the affectation is more at the central olfactory pathway.
